`),便于前端动态渲染。
- 数据库字段:若字体大小需持久化存储,可添加`user_font_size`字段到用户表。
3. 测试与验证
- 跨设备测试:在iOS/Android不同屏幕尺寸(如iPhone SE、iPad Pro)上验证显示效果。
- A/B测试:对比不同字体大小对用户操作效率(如下单时间)的影响。
二、万象源码部署贴心服务
1. 部署前准备
- 环境检查:
- 确认服务器配置(CPU/内存/存储)满足源码要求(如Node.js版本、MySQL空间)。
- 推荐使用Docker容器化部署,隔离依赖冲突。
- 代码审查:
- 检查源码中的硬编码路径、敏感信息(如数据库密码)。
- 修复已知漏洞(如通过`npm audit`扫描依赖包)。
2. 部署流程优化
- 自动化脚本:
- 编写`deploy.sh`脚本,集成以下步骤:
```bash
!/bin/bash
git pull origin main
npm install
npm run build
pm2 restart app
```
- 使用Jenkins/GitHub Actions实现CI/CD,自动触发部署。
- 蓝绿部署:
- 准备两套环境(如`app-v1`和`app-v2`),通过Nginx切换流量,减少停机时间。
3. 监控与维护
- 日志集中管理:
- 配置ELK(Elasticsearch+Logstash+Kibana)收集应用日志,快速定位错误。
- 性能告警:
- 设置Prometheus监控CPU/内存使用率,超过阈值时发送企业微信通知。
- 备份策略:
- 每日全量备份数据库,增量备份代码仓库(如GitLab)。
4. 贴心服务细节
- 文档标准化:
- 提供《部署操作手册》(含截图)和《常见问题QA》(如“502错误排查步骤”)。
- 7×24小时支持:
- 通过钉钉群/企业微信实时响应,紧急问题30分钟内响应。
- 健康检查接口:
- 开发`/health`端点,返回服务状态(如`{"status": "ok", "uptime": 1200}`)。
三、整合实施建议
1. 优先级排序:
- 先完成字体大小调整(直接影响用户体验),再部署源码(避免功能冲突)。
2. 用户反馈循环:
- 部署后收集用户对字体大小的满意度(如5分制评分),持续优化。
3. 成本估算:
- 字体调整:前端开发2人天,测试1人天。
- 源码部署:运维1人天,监控配置0.5人天。
四、工具推荐
- 字体调整:Chrome开发者工具(Elements面板实时修改CSS)。
- 部署监控:Datadog(APM+基础设施监控)、Sentry(错误追踪)。
- 协作工具:飞书文档(共享部署进度)、Tower(任务管理)。
通过以上方案,可实现生鲜软件的无障碍字体适配与稳定源码部署,同时通过自动化工具和标准化流程提升运维效率。
广告